150th Bentonville Battlefield Anniversary Reenactment
Following is the detail schedule of events for the main event days, Saturday and Sunday. All Activities are subject to change without notice. Tickets are required for the battles only. The battle will take place rain or shine. There will be no refunds.
Saturday, March 21, 2015
9:00am-5:00pm Activities Open to the Public - FREE
Visitors center, information tent, Friends of Bentonville tent, and gift shop tent open to the public. Reenactor Camps and Sutlers open to the public. Harper House Area open to the Public - House Tours, Civil War Era Medical Displays and 19th Century Domestic Life Demonstrations.
9:30am-10:15am Col. (Ret) Wade Sokolosky - The Battle of Wyse Fork (Activities Tent)
10:30am-11:15am Eric Wittenberg — The Battle of Monroe’s Crossroads (Activities Tent)
11:30am-12:15pm Mark Smith — The Battle of Averasboro (Activities Tent)
12:30PM-1:15PM Mark Bradley — Battle of Bentonville Day 1 (Activities Tent)
1:30pm-2:15pm The Civil War Trust — Preservation in North Carolina and Bentonville (Activities Tent)
3:00pm-4:00pm Battle — “The Fight for the Morris Farm”
** Any Remaining Tickets for the battle will be sold first come, first serve, at the Info tent until 2:30pm
5:00pm Site closes to the Public
